Ingredients: |
| Potato
(medium size) |
3 |
| Onion
(medium size) |
1 |
| Butter |
1 tbsp. |
| Tomato
puree |
1/4 cup |
| Lemon
juice |
2 tbsp. |
| Red chilli powder |
 |
1/2 tsp. |
| Black
pepper powder |
1/2 tsp. |
| Corn
flour |
1 tbsp. |
| Water |
2 cups |
| Coriander
leaves |
1 tbsp |
| Salt
to taste |
|
| |
|
|
|
| |
|
Method:
|
| 1. |
Peel off the
potatoes and onion and cut it into big pieces. Wash thoroughly . |
| 2. |
Put them in a
pan and cook on medium heat till tender(25 minutes). You can also
pressure cook it (2 whistles). |
| 3. |
Puree the potato-onion
mixture in an electric blender.Add tomato puree and blend once. |
| 4. |
Heat butter in
a pan. Add red chilli powder, black pepper powder, salt. |
| 5. |
Add the puree
and lemon juice and bring it to boil.Reduce the heat.Slowly add cornflour
(dissolved in water) and continuously stir. When the soup becomes
thick switch off the gas. |
| |
|
| |
Serve hot. Garnish
it with finely chopped coriander. |
